Sudha Murty Sworn in as Member of Rajya Sabha
Philanthropist and author Sudha Murty, known for her extensive work in children's literature and her leadership at the Infosys Foundation, was inducted as a member of the Rajya Sabha on International Women's Day.
In a ceremony held at Parliament House, Rajya Sabha Chairman Jagdeep Dhankhar administered the oath of office to Murty, with her husband, Infosys co-founder N R Narayana Murthy, by her side. The event was also attended by Piyush Goyal, the Leader of the House.
At 73, Murty's achievements span various fields, including her notable contributions to Kannada and English literature, for which she has received accolades such as the Sahitya Akademi Bal Sahitya Puraskar, and national honors including the Padma Shri and the Padma Bhushan.
A trailblazer in her own right, Murty was the first female engineer at TELCO. She is also credited with providing the initial funding for Infosys, a global IT powerhouse valued at over USD 80 billion today.
Murty's family ties extend to the political sphere, with her daughter Akshata married to the current British Prime Minister, Rishi Sunak.
